Contract: Senior Data Engineer

Contract: Senior Data Engineer

This job is no longer open

Upwork ($UPWK) is the world’s work marketplace. We serve everyone from one-person startups to over 30% of the Fortune 100 with a powerful, trust-driven platform that enables companies and talent to work together in new ways that unlock their potential.  

Last year, more than $3.3 billion of work was done through Upwork by skilled professionals who are gaining more control by finding work they are passionate about and innovating their careers. 

This is an engagement through Upwork’s Hybrid Workforce Solutions (HWS) Team. Our Hybrid Workforce Solutions Team is a global group of professionals that support Upwork’s business. Our HWS team members are located all over the world.


Work/Project Scope:

  • Perform SaaS vendor evaluation and design scalable and manageable integration
  • Develop a deep understanding of data sources, granularity, availability, and limitations
  • Build maintainable, scalable data processing pipelines in PostgreSQL, Python, and other data processing languages in the data platform running in AWS
  • Operate and optimize the existing data pipelines that meet the data delivery and data quality service level agreement.
  • You will work with the product engineering team to influence source system data models and data collection and instrumentation for data consumers need across the company. Develop data processing technical strategy and be accountable for the execution roadmap


Must Haves (Required Skills):

  • Proven track record and experience working in a data-centric environment and fluent in agile/scrum delivery model.
  • Background in extracting/pulling data used for Marketing or finance/accounting efforts
  • Familiar with AWS and data management-related service offerings
  • Consistent track record of leading multiple work streams simultaneously in a fast-paced environment and partnering with multiple business partners
  • Ability to handle high ambiguity use cases and set a clear direction and guide your team to solve complex problem domains.
  • Deep understanding of data structures and data architecture with experience on microservices design data modeling and management approaches
  • Analytical mindset with natural curiosity toward data and effective in communicating complex analyses.
  • A consistent record of taking large data projects from ideation to implementation
  • An authority on working with high volume, heterogeneous data using distributed or Massively Parallel Processing (MPP) databases
  • Expert in writing Advanced SQL and, performance tuning of SQL
  • Strong knowledge about data structure, data algorithm, data modeling, data access, and data storage techniques
  • Solid experience in designing and building dimensional data models to improve data quality, accessibility, and usability
  • Demonstrate strong understanding of development processes and agile methodologies

Upwork is proudly committed to fostering a diverse and inclusive workforce. We never discriminate based on race, religion, color, national origin, gender (including pregnancy, childbirth, or related medical condition), sexual orientation, gender identity, gender expression, age, status as a protected veteran, status as an individual with a disability, or other applicable legally protected characteristics.   

#LI-LD1

This job is no longer open
Logos/outerjoin logo full

Outer Join is the premier job board for remote jobs in data science, analytics, and engineering.